Do a Digital Detox
You don’t have to disconnect from everything if you don’t want to, but reducing your screen time and internet usage can help you feel a lot more relaxed and rejuvenated. Sometimes being constantly connected to the outside world via 24/7 news and social media updates takes a lot out of you, quite often without you realizing it. So give yourself a few hours of rest from your phone, tablet, or laptop, and you will feel better. There is, of course, no set time for a digital detox – go with what feels right. Even just turning off your screens for an hour a day over the weekend will help you feel less stressed and more relaxed, and it will give your eyes and fingers a little rest too.
